Description
North Lincolnshire Council are seeking to commission a service provider to deliver specialist regulated care for individuals with a range of complex needs including, Learning Disability, Autism, Asperger's, and Physical Disabilities and Mental Health needs. The Poplar Tree Avenue development consists of 20 specially adapted homes (12 apartments and 8 bungalows) designed to meet the needs of disabled and vulnerable people, enabling independent living in the community with support. See Appendix A for information regarding the site, including anonymised pen pictures of potential residents and phased move in details. The service provider shall be able to meet the differing needs of the people entering the development throughout the duration of this contract. There shall be an expectation that the service provider will ensure competent staff are recruited and undertake full training requirements to support the people in this service The service provider shall also ensure a core service provision to all within the site that continues to develop and enhance the care and support for the people within the service, recognising that in some instances individual choice may mean they bring existing care services with them for their main care needs (although this is expected to reduce over time).
